Based on Frank Wedekind’s controversial 1891 play of the same name, Spring Awakening: The Musical is an electrifying contemporary musical with a pop/rock score and a rebellious spirit. Winner of 8 Tony Awards, the musical follows the interweaving lives of a group of adolescents as they navigate issues of sexuality, morality, and adulthood. With book and lyrics by Steven Sater and music by Duncan Sheik, Spring Awakening: The Musical is a touching expose of lost innocence and coming of age.
